检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
r产生。 serviceId 否 String 微服务唯一标识,创建实例时,以url里面的为准。 version 否 String 微服务版本号。 hostName 是 String 计算机名称,可以为本机的域名,或IP地址等。 endpoints 否 Array of strings
Server)是一种可随时自动获取、计算能力可弹性伸缩的云服务器。 产品介绍 什么是ServiceStage 产品优势 使用场景 微服务引擎版本支持机制 产品规格差异 权限管理 安全 产品计费 计费说明 03 开发 ServiceStage针对微服务解决方案提供了一站式管理平台:使
只有具备“管理”权限的用户才能添加授权。 用户权限分为三类: 读取:只能下载软件,不能上传。 编辑:下载软件、上传软件、编辑软件属性。 管理:下载软件、上传软件、删除软件或版本、编辑软件属性、添加授权以及共享镜像。 登录ServiceStage控制台,选择“部署源管理 > 组织管理”。 单击组织名称右侧的“添加授权”。
务。 编辑软件包构建任务 登录ServiceStage控制台。 在左侧导航栏选择“持续交付 > 构建”。 在“构建”页面,通过以下任意方式查找指定构建任务: 创建类别选择“用户创建”后,选择组件部署的CCE集群和构建任务状态,在构建列表选择指定构建任务。 在搜索框输入指定的用户创建的构建任务名称,搜索指定构建任务。
维护微服务引擎 x √ 查询微服务引擎 √ √ 删除微服务引擎 x √ 创建微服务 x √ 查询微服务 √ √ 维护微服务 x √ 删除微服务 x √ 创建微服务配置 x √ 查询微服务配置 √ √ 编辑微服务配置 x √ 删除微服务配置 x √ 创建微服务治理策略 x √ 查询微服务治理策略
直接回滚:单击“操作”列的“回滚”。 确认发布单详情后回滚:单击目标发布单名称,进入该发布单的“发布管理”页面确认详情后,单击“回滚”。 单击“确认”。 您可以查看该发布单的发布记录和发布单信息,执行克隆批量升级发布单、删除发布单操作。 父主题: 发布管理(公测)
${Domain_Name}为全局域名。 ${Project_ID}为项目ID,如何获取项目ID请参考如何获取项目ID?。 ${Version}为版本号,使用latest,自动去下载最新版本。 ${Flag}为布尔值,表示是否自动添加应用访问端口。true表示是;false表示否。 参照界面提示登录虚拟机,执行安装命令。
参数说明 组件名称 填写组件的名称。 建议组件名称可以区分其所在环境下绑定的CCE集群的可用区信息(例如:test-comp-az1)。 组件版本 单击“自动生成”。 所属环境 选择创建环境时创建的环境(例如:env-cce-az1)。 所属应用 选择创建应用时创建的应用(例如:test-app)。
按需计费资源 按需计费模式使用的ServiceStage停止计费,请参考表1。 表1 按需计费ServiceStage停止计费说明 产品版本 停止计费 基础版 如果不再使用运行在ServiceStage上的全部或者部分应用实例,您可以将应用实例全部删除或者删除到只保留不超过20
服务进行配合,“基于契约”的开发方式是非常推荐的。 微服务开发,请参考开发微服务应用。 普通应用逻辑复杂、模块耦合、代码臃肿、修改难度大、版本迭代效率低下。 部署 微服务组成的应用系统通常比较复杂,在一次性部署的时候,需要进行编排部署。 微服务应用部署,请参考创建并部署组件。 普
自助高效获取资源(分钟级) 按需付费(弹性伸缩) 业务开发阶段 架构耦合,牵一发而动全身 技术单一,需要想办法用一种技术解决所有问题 只能按大颗粒系统发布版本,响应周期长 架构解耦 基于契约(Open API)的开发模式,让微服务的开发、测试、文档、协作和管控活动标准化、自动化。 各种技术灵活接入
在“基本信息”区域,参考下表设置必填组件基本信息,其余参数保持默认。 参数 说明 组件名称 输入组件名称(例如:spring-boot)。 组件版本 输入:1.0.0。 所属环境 选择创建环境时创建的环境(例如:env-test)。 所属应用 选择创建应用时创建的应用(例如:springGuides)。
微服务引擎专享版,请填固定值:default。 service_id 是 String 微服务唯一标识。字符长度为1~64,正则表达式为^.*$。获取方法请参考查询所有微服务信息。 请求参数 表2 请求Header参数 参数 是必选 参数类型 描述 Authorization 否 String 若微服
http://${consumer-ip}:8090/load-balance?id=111 当规则选择为轮询模式RoundRobin,也是框架默认模式时,结果会按版本号有规律顺序的返回,如下: provider id-----> 11111 port ----->8091 ,version----->0
组件是组成应用的某个业务特性的实现,以代码或者软件包为载体,可独立部署运行。 针对组件,ServiceStage提供了启停、升级、回退、伸缩、查看日志、查看事件、设置访问方式、设置阈值告警等运维操作。 本例基于ServiceComb(SpringMVC)框架,基于源码快速创建微服务应用,供您体验ServiceStage的功能。
在弹出对话框,单击“确定”。 查看实例运行监控 通过查看实例运行监控信息,可以了解单个实例运行中的CPU、内存利用率。 单击实例列表待操作实例名称前的。 选择“监控”页签,查看该实例运行监控信息。 查看实例运行事件 ServiceStage支持查看指定实例运行过程中发生的事件详情。
图2 持续集成和持续交付 灰度发布 应用场景 为保障新特性能平稳上线,可以通过灰度发布功能选择少部分用户试用,待新特性成熟以后,再切换版本让所有用户使用。 价值 灰度发布可以保证整体系统的稳定,在初始灰度的时候就可以发现、调整问题,以减少其影响度。 优势 ServiceStage提供了灰度发布的能力。
管理流水线 流水线概述 创建流水线 查看流水线详情 查看流水线运行记录 设置流水线触发策略 启动流水线 审批流水线 停止流水线 编辑流水线 克隆流水线 删除流水线 父主题: 持续交付
ate √ √ 查看构建列表 - servicestage:assembling:list √ √ 查看构建信息 - servicestage:assembling:get √ √ 查看工程列表 - servicestage:project:list √ √ 查看流水线信息 -
组件运维 查看组件运行指标 自定义组件运行指标 管理组件日志 设置资源监控告警阈值 查看组件运行事件 父主题: 组件管理